+ else if (textureDesc.Format == DXGI_FORMAT_B8G8R8A8_UNORM &&
+ format == GL_RGBA &&
+ type == GL_UNSIGNED_BYTE)
+ {
+ // Fast path for swapping red with blue
+ unsigned char *dest = static_cast<unsigned char*>(pixels);
+
+ for (int j = 0; j < area.height; j++)
+ {
+ for (int i = 0; i < area.width; i++)
+ {
+ unsigned int argb = *(unsigned int*)(source + 4 * i + j * inputPitch);
+ *(unsigned int*)(dest + 4 * i + j * outputPitch) =
+ (argb & 0xFF00FF00) | // Keep alpha and green
+ (argb & 0x00FF0000) >> 16 | // Move red to blue
+ (argb & 0x000000FF) << 16; // Move blue to red
+ }
+ }
+ }
